Stealth Phoenix 3.7 is a popular tool for enhancing various functionalities within the Android operating system, particularly for customization and privacy purposes. If you're looking for modern or notable alternatives, here are five options to consider:
1. Xposed Framework: A powerful tool for Android users that allows for extensive customization and modification of the system without modifying the APK files. Xposed supports various modules that can add features, alter UI, and enhance privacy.
2. Magisk: Known for its systemless root capability, Magisk not only allows for rooting but also offers a host of modifications and enhancements through modules. It maintains the integrity of the system for apps like banking software and provides a good way to manage the device's privacy.
3. Substratum Theme Engine: If you are primarily interested in UI and theme customization, Substratum is an excellent alternative. It enables users to apply various themes across supported Android devices, offering more diverse control over aesthetics than Stealth Phoenix.
4. Tasker: While not a direct modification tool like Stealth Phoenix, Tasker allows for extensive automation and customization of your Android environment. You can create scripts and triggers to automate tasks, adjust settings based on location, time, and numerous other conditions.
5. Privacy Dashboard: For users focused on privacy rather than customization, Privacy Dashboard gives a comprehensive view of how apps use sensitive permissions. It helps users monitor and manage permissions effectively, thus enhancing overall privacy on the device.
Each of these alternatives provides unique features and capabilities that can cater to different aspects of customization, automation, and privacy, making them noteworthy options in the Android modification landscape.
